If it’s home cooking you want, Kayla’s Kitchen is the place to be. Everything from smothered chicken to pork chops and corn bread are on the menu. Kayla always keeps it fresh with fresh vegetables and great deserts everyday. Don’t forget Kayla’s also does full service catering and if it’s a wedding or reception you have in mind give her a call.
Unadorned eatery serving up Southern-style comfort lunches with sides such as lima bean & okra.

My wife and I had lunch at Kayla’s Kitchen today, and it was nothing short of amazing. From the moment we walked in, the service was warm and attentive — the waitstaff made us feel truly welcome. Our meals arrived quickly, piping hot, and bursting with flavor.
We both ordered the beef stuffed cabbage, which was hands-down the star of the show: tender, savory, and perfectly seasoned. For sides, we chose a variety — greens, speckled beans, honey-glazed sweet potatoes, and parsley butter potatoes — each one cooked with care and full of rich, comforting flavor.
And then there’s the cornbread. Both the Mexican and traditional versions tasted just like Grandma used to make — golden, moist, and deeply satisfying.
To finish, we shared the strawberry cream cake, which instantly transported me back to school-day desserts. It was moist, refreshing, and the perfect sweet ending to a memorable meal.
Bonus points for the rotating daily menu — we’ll definitely be back to explore more of Kayla’s delicious offerings. This place is a gem.
